Baghdad, The exchange rates of the US dollar rose this morning, Thursday, in the markets of Baghdad and in Erbil. Dollar prices rose with the opening of Al-Kifah and Al-Harithiya stock exchanges to record 149,200 Iraqi dinars for every 100 dollars, while last Tuesday it recorded 149,000 Iraqi dinars for every 100 dollars. Selling prices increased in stock exchanges in local markets in Baghdad, with the selling price reaching 150,250 dinars, while the purchasing price reached 148,250 dinars for every 100 dollars. In Erbil, the dollar also recorded an increase in stock exchanges, as the selling price reached 149,400 dinars against the dollar, and the purchase price reached 149,300 dinars against 100 dollars.
